如何实现Python提取文件名的后缀

作为一名经验丰富的开发者,我将会教你如何在Python中提取文件名的后缀。首先,让我们来整理一下实现这一功能的整个流程。

开始 获取文件名 提取后缀 结束

获取文件名

首先,我们需要获取文件名,你可以使用os.path.basename()方法来实现。

import os

file_path = "/path/to/your/file.txt"
file_name = os.path.basename(file_path)
  • 1.
  • 2.
  • 3.
  • 4.
  • os.path.basename()方法可返回路径的最后一部分,即文件名。

提取后缀

接下来,我们需要从文件名中提取后缀,你可以使用os.path.splitext()方法来实现。

file_ext = os.path.splitext(file_name)[1]
  • 1.
  • os.path.splitext()方法将文件名分割成文件名和扩展名,并返回一个元组。

最后,将提取到的后缀打印出来即可。

print("文件后缀为:" + file_ext)
  • 1.

通过以上步骤,你可以成功提取文件名的后缀。希望这篇文章能帮助到你入门Python开发。


在本文中,我们展示了如何在Python中提取文件名的后缀。首先,我们需要获取文件名,然后从文件名中提取后缀。通过简单的代码示例,你可以轻松掌握这一技能。希望本文对你有所帮助,祝你在Python开发的道路上更进一步。